Science Teacher
rjgoldberg@seattleschools.orgMy name is Rebecca Goldberg and I am so happy to join the team. I graduated with a bachelor's degree in Biology from Arizona State University and earned a post-baccalaureate in Education. I have taught a variety of high school science classes like chemistry, biology, and general science. I spent the last 2 years teaching 9th grade I.B. Biology. I enjoy spending time with my family, taking long walks or drives, and going for bike rides.
English Language Arts Teacher
mphollar@seattleschools.orgPersonal Message
I’m excited to be teaching Language Arts at Meany Middle School this year! Raised in Vermont, I moved to Seattle in 2015 and earned my Masters in Teaching at Seattle University. I’ve been a tutor, student teacher, and Academic Intervention Specialist at Cleveland High School and Aki Kurose Middle School, where I developed a commitment to social and racial justice in education. I bring to my classroom a deep background in writing, specifically spoken word poetry and academic essays, and I love reading student writing of all kinds. In my free time I read fantasy novels and play and coach Ultimate Frisbee. I’m looking forward to helping my students become lifelong readers and writers.
Music Teacher
elwright@seattleschools.orgI have been working in education since 2010 and work at both Roxhill Elementary and McGilvra Elementary. My educational philosophy is grounded in building strong relationships, fostering identity, and creating a classroom where every child feels they belong. I design learning experiences that support emotional growth, celebrate cultural diversity, and empower students to find their voice through music. Outside of work, I spend time with my pitbull, Finnegan, nurture my collection of indoor plants, and pursue opportunities to learn and grow. -Ms. Wright
